Aims and Scopes

The journal 'COMPUTERS & ELECTRICAL ENGINEERING' aims to disseminate high-quality research across various fields within computer science and electrical engineering. It focuses on both theoretical advancements and practical applications, showcasing innovative methodologies and interdisciplinary approaches.
  1. Artificial Intelligence and Machine Learning:
    The journal extensively publishes research on AI and ML applications, particularly in areas like image processing, natural language processing, and anomaly detection in various domains.
  2. Energy Systems and Renewable Energy:
    Research on optimization techniques, control strategies, and performance analysis of renewable energy systems, including photovoltaic systems, wind energy, and microgrid technologies is a key focus area.
  3. Cybersecurity and Network Security:
    Papers addressing intrusion detection systems, security protocols for IoT, and risk management frameworks in cyber-physical systems are prevalent, highlighting the journal's commitment to cybersecurity.
  4. Robotics and Automation:
    The journal includes studies on robotic systems, UAVs, and intelligent automation, emphasizing control strategies, path planning, and real-time applications.
  5. Smart Grid and Power Systems:
    Research related to smart grid technologies, including demand response, energy management systems, and power quality improvement techniques, is a significant aspect of the journal.
  6. Data Analysis and Big Data:
    The journal features studies on big data analytics, data mining techniques, and their applications in various fields, particularly in smart environments and healthcare.
  7. Internet of Things (IoT) Applications:
    The journal explores IoT applications in smart cities, agriculture, and healthcare, focusing on data management, security, and system integration.
  8. Computer Vision and Image Processing:
    Research on advanced image processing techniques, including object detection, image classification, and enhancement methods using deep learning approaches.
The journal has seen a rise in interest in several emerging fields, reflecting current technological advancements and societal needs. These trending topics highlight the innovative directions researchers are pursuing.
  1. Explainable AI and Trustworthy AI:
    There is an increasing focus on developing AI systems that are interpretable and trustworthy, addressing concerns about transparency and accountability in AI applications.
  2. Blockchain Technology and Applications:
    Research exploring the applications of blockchain in various sectors, including energy, healthcare, and IoT, has surged, demonstrating its potential for secure data management and decentralized solutions.
  3. Edge Computing and Fog Computing:
    Emerging studies on edge and fog computing address the need for processing data closer to the source, enhancing efficiency and reducing latency for IoT applications.
  4. Smart Health and Medical Technologies:
    The integration of AI and IoT in healthcare applications, including remote monitoring and disease prediction, is gaining traction, driven by the need for innovative healthcare solutions.
  5. Sustainable Energy Management:
    Research on energy-efficient systems, demand-side management, and the integration of renewable energy sources into existing infrastructures is increasingly relevant, reflecting global sustainability goals.
  6. Cyber-Physical Systems and IoT Security:
    With the proliferation of IoT devices, there is a growing emphasis on securing cyber-physical systems and developing methodologies to protect against emerging threats.
  7. Deep Learning and Neural Networks:
    The application of deep learning techniques in various fields, including image processing, natural language processing, and sensor data analysis, is a rapidly expanding area of research.
  8. Augmented and Virtual Reality Applications:
    Research exploring the applications of AR and VR in education, training, and healthcare is on the rise, reflecting the growing interest in immersive technologies.

Declining or Waning

While the journal covers a broad range of topics, certain areas have seen a decline in publication frequency or interest. These waning themes indicate a shift in research focus and potential areas that may require revitalization.
  1. Classical Control Systems:
    Traditional control systems are being overshadowed by advanced control techniques such as adaptive and intelligent control, leading to fewer publications in classical approaches.
  2. Basic Circuit Design:
    Research focusing on fundamental circuit design and analysis has seen a decline as the field shifts towards more complex, integrated systems and applications.
  3. Hardware Implementation Studies:
    There is a noticeable decrease in publications specifically dedicated to hardware implementation techniques, as the focus has shifted more towards software-centric solutions and simulations.
  4. Theoretical Computer Science:
    While foundational theories are important, there has been a decline in papers dedicated solely to theoretical aspects, with more emphasis on applied research and real-world applications.
  5. Low-Level Programming and Assembly Language:
    As high-level programming languages and frameworks gain popularity, there is a declining interest in research focusing on low-level programming and its applications.
